Abstract

A moving image, obtained by an image capture unit for obtaining light-field data, is successively displayed. When displaying an assistance display indicating information related to light-field data to be obtained with present shooting parameters together with the moving image, the assistance display is controlled such that during moving image recording is being performed, visibility of the moving image is not degraded by the assistance display in comparison to a case where moving image recording is not being performed.
